Bio

As a senior scientist at the ISM, Giuseppe Antonio Rosi spearheads experimental research focused on solid-fluid suspensions, two-phase flows, ice accretion and high-speed flows. Giuseppe obtained his M.Sc. and Ph.D. at the University of Calgary and Queen’s University, respectively, during which he focused on developing measurement techniques and experimental-data analyses to investigate topics ranging from atmospheric flows to turbulent entrainment across shear layers. He then entered industry where he supervised experiments and code development towards the design of flow-control devices intended from multiphase flows. He now is involved in several academic and industry collaborations focused on topics including: fundamental research and experimental-technique development for studying ice-accretion on canonical shapes; turbulation of separated dense-suspension flows towards the improvement of battery-storage technologies; and particle-laden high-speed flow towards heat-load reductions on re-entry vehicles, to name a few.
